Insulin is a hormone produced by the pancreas that regulates glucose uptake by the body’s cells. It is used to treat diabetes mellitus. Insulin cannot be taken in pill or capsule form as it is broken down in the stomach. Insulin is administered by injection under the skin or in the form of insulin pumps. The Swiss Atlas of Healthcare shows insulin dispensed by outpatient care providers.
